WebApr 6, 2024 · One of the most basic types of contextual analysis is the interpretation of subject matter. Much art is representational (i.e., it creates a likeness of something), and naturally we want to understand what is shown and why. Art historians call the subject matter of images iconography. Iconographic analysis is the interpretation of its meaning. Web5th graders in Antoinette Pippin's class compare and analyze paintings by evaluating their scientific and artistic qualities. Be open-minded. baum tangier mugsWebSep 12, 2024 · You may think that because of these differences, we can’t objectively critique art. Luckily, there is an accepted way to conduct a formal analysis of an artwork. It’s called Feldman’s method, and it consists of four elements: description, analysis, interpretation, and judgment.
